FIFA generated millions in 2026 World Cup ticket revenue without officially selling tickets

The Federation raised funds through "Right to Buy" sales - a mechanism guaranteeing users future ticket purchase options.

Right To Buy tokens are sold via FIFA Collect as unique digital tokens. Each token costs hundreds of dollars and secures stadium entry for a chosen match, though holders must still pay full ticket prices later.

According to The New York Times, the platform already sold over 30,000 RTBs, generating over $10 million for FIFA. The newspaper's database estimates total projected token revenue at $20 million.
